The CMMG Lower Receiver Parts Kit 308 Without Grip and Fire Control is a mil-spec compliant component set engineered for builders assembling AR-platform rifles in .308 Winchester. Designed specifically for CMMG Mk3 lowers and compatible LR308-type receivers, this kit provides the essential internal components needed to complete a functional lower assembly while intentionally excluding the fire control group and pistol grip—the two components most frequently upgraded by serious shooters and competition users.
All components in this CMMG 308 LPK meet or exceed military specifications, ensuring reliability across diverse operational conditions and extended service life. By omitting the fire control group and grip, this kit allows builders to source aftermarket triggers, hammer assemblies, and ergonomic controls matched to their specific accuracy requirements and handling preferences. This modular approach is particularly valuable in precision rifle builds where trigger performance directly impacts shot placement and consistency. The kit's compatibility with standard LR308 receivers makes it a versatile choice across multiple upper/lower combinations without requiring fitment modifications.
